In Search of Two Gilboa Prisoners, Israeli Occupation Forces Launch Arrest Campaign

The occupation forces launched a campaign of searches, raids, and arrests against a number of citizens in the West Bank, including the relatives of the liberated Gilboa prisoners.

The Israeli occupation forces launched a search campaign at dawn today, Monday, against a number of citizens in the West Bank, including relatives of Ayham Kamamji, one of the liberated Gilboa prisoners.

The occupation forces stormed the town of Kafr Dan in Jenin and raided the house of Kamamji, as the officers performed a field investigation with his family and arrested his brother before withdrawing from the area.

Local sources mentioned that the occupation soldiers raided the town of Al Yamoun and arrested Qaiser Kammaji, the cousin of the liberated prisoner Ayham Kamamji, and searched his house.

The occupation forces also stormed the town of Ya'bad in Jenin and besieged the house of Munadel Nafi'at, one of the prisoners who had taken their freedom from Gilboa Prison.

Till now, the occupation has arrested four prisoners that were able to take their freedom from Gilboa prison last Monday.

According to institutions that specialize in prisoners' affairs, it is worth mentioning that the Israeli occupation has detained about 4,850 prisoners, including 41 females, 225 children, and 540 administrative detainees.
